Planning appeal decision

Dismissed24 April 20266002870

4 Oakwood Mount, Leeds, LS8 2JG

change from C3 residential to short-term holiday letting/commercial (leisure or business) use (sui generis)

Authority
Leeds City Council
Appeal type
minor · Planning Appeal
Procedure
Written Representations
Development
leisure-sport · Change of use
Inspector
Mayes C

Main issues, as the Inspector framed them

  • The effect of the appeal development on the living conditions of occupants of neighbouring properties, with particular regard to noise, disturbance and anti-social behaviour

What decided it

The regular turnover of occupants and resulting pattern of noise, disturbance and anti-social behaviour materially differs from conventional residential use and causes unacceptable harm to neighbouring residential amenity contrary to the development plan.

Plan policies cited: Policy P10 of the Leeds City Council Core Strategy (Review 2019), Policy GP5 of the Leeds Unitary Development Plan (Review 2006)
